Former Tennessee Sheriff Charged in January 6 Capitol Riot

1.7kviews





In what is being called the most notorious police assaults, an ex-Tennessee police officer has been apprehended.

On January 6, Ronald McAbee, 27, wore his sheriff’s vest to the US Capitol.

This week he was arrested after someone recognized him on a recording from the FBI’s most wanted post on their website.

The video reveals that McAbee snatched a police officer and dragged him into an angry crowd. When another officer tried to aid his colleague, McAbee punched him while wearing metal-knuckled gloves. All the while, McAbee had on a vest that read “Sheriff.” McAbee was indeed an officer at that time.

Now, he has been charged with assaulting an officer and disorderly conduct on Capitol grounds.

McAbee has yet to enter a plea. However, the justice department said that they will ask that he stay incarcerated while awaiting trial.
